$8,000 found in man's buttocks

AMARILLO, Texas -- Police found $14,000 on a man who they suspected of smoking marijuana -- including more than $8,000 hidden in his buttocks.

"That's 80 $100 bills," police Cpl. Brent Harlan said Thursday.

Potter County authorities went to court to keep the money seized Tuesday from Carlton Meridith, calling the amount suspicious. Meridith, 32, told officers he got the money by sponsoring a St. Louis rap group called Forty Caliber. St. Louis authorities said no such concert had taken place in recent months and they didn't know of a local band by that name.

Meridith was arrested on a marijuana possession charge. He was released Wednesday.
